The Enduring Allure of Classic Countertop Shades

While contemporary trends captivate our imagination, the timeless appeal of classic countertop colors remains unwavering. Neutral hues like crisp whites, warm grays, and soothing beiges continue to reign supreme in kitchen design, offering a versatile and sophisticated backdrop for various styles.

The enduring popularity of these classic shades lies in their ability to complement a wide range of design elements, from sleek modern lines to rustic farmhouse charm. They provide a clean and inviting canvas that allows homeowners to experiment with bold accents, vibrant backsplashes, and statement lighting fixtures without overwhelming the space. Additionally, these neutral tones have a calming effect, creating a serene and welcoming atmosphere – a sanctuary where families can gather and create cherished memories.

Furthermore, classic countertop colors like white and gray offer a timeless quality that transcends fleeting trends, ensuring that the kitchen maintains its aesthetic appeal for years to come. This longevity not only contributes to the overall value of the home but also provides homeowners with the flexibility to easily update other design elements without the need for a complete overhaul.

Color Psychology and Kitchen Ambiance

Beyond mere aesthetics, the colors we choose for our kitchen countertops hold the power to shape the ambiance and emotional resonance of the space. The principles of color psychology play a crucial role in determining how different hues evoke specific moods and emotions, influencing our overall experience within the kitchen.

For instance, warm, earthy tones like terracotta and rich browns foster a sense of comfort and coziness, creating an inviting atmosphere perfect for intimate gatherings and leisurely meals. In contrast, cool hues like blues and grays lend a calming and serene vibe, providing a tranquil oasis amid the chaos of daily life. Vibrant shades like yellows and oranges radiate energy and warmth, invigorating the senses and inspiring culinary creativity.

By understanding the psychological impact of colors, homeowners can strategically select their countertop hues to align with their desired kitchen ambiance, striking the perfect balance between functionality and visual appeal. Moreover, color psychology extends beyond the countertops themselves, influencing the overall design scheme and creating a cohesive, harmonious space that fosters well-being and enhances the culinary experience.

For example, a kitchen with warm, inviting countertops can be complemented by soft, natural lighting and cozy textures like wood and woven accents, fostering a sense of comfort and relaxation. Conversely, a bold, contemporary countertop color can be balanced with sleek, minimalist cabinetry and metallic accents, creating a modern and sophisticated ambiance that exudes energy and vibrancy.

After an in-depth analysis of the latest design trends, consumer preferences, and expert insights, the most sought-after color for kitchen countertops has emerged as a timeless classic – white. This versatile and elegant shade continues to captivate homeowners with its ability to seamlessly blend with various design styles, from contemporary to traditional.

The enduring popularity of white countertops stems from a multitude of factors, including its ability to create a sense of spaciousness and light, its versatility in complementing a wide range of cabinetry and backsplash choices, and its inherent cleanliness and hygiene – a crucial consideration in the heart of the home. Additionally, white countertops provide a blank canvas for homeowners to experiment with vibrant accents, textural elements, and statement lighting, allowing their personal style to shine through.

Real-life examples and inspiring design ideas abound, showcasing the timeless elegance and adaptability of white countertops. From sleek, modern kitchens to rustic farmhouse retreats, this classic hue continues to reign supreme, captivating homeowners with its effortless beauty and enduring appeal.

However, it’s important to note that while white remains the most popular choice, the trend towards personalization and self-expression has led to a rise in unique twists on this classic hue. Homeowners are exploring different shades of white, from cool, crisp tones to warmer, creamier hues, each lending a distinct character to the kitchen space. Additionally, the combination of white countertops with contrasting accents, such as rich wood tones or bold pops of color, has become increasingly popular, allowing homeowners to create a space that is both timeless and uniquely their own.
